Crisis Prevention Institute Case Study

Richmond County Public Schools – Virginia

Introduction

This case study of Richmond County Public Schools is based on a May 2016 survey of Crisis Prevention Institute customers by TechValidate, a 3rd-party research service.

“Nonviolent Crisis Intervention® training focuses on the client as a person and not just knowing ‘holds.’ Hands-on is a last resort and only used to protect a client when they’re a danger to self or others.”

“CPI improved staff de-escalation skills, improved overall safety, and has become ingrained in our training.”

“Using CPI training has led to improved student outcomes, because of an increase in direct instruction time. (For instance, test scores, student grades, graduation rates, etc.)”

“This training has helped our staff focus on both verbal and nonverbal cues inside and out of the classroom, which has helped in building better relationships.”
